文雄 "Fumio". This mark is from a menuki, which are small decorative pieces placed under the binding of a sword. They serve several purposes, such as improving grip or providing good luck. This menuki was made by Fumio, who worked as a sword engraver (soukenkinkou) in Dewa Province (present-day Yamagata Prefecture). Soukenkinkou is the Japanese name for metalworkers who design accessories for bladed weapons.
